I remember in '09 I was praying to every deity in humanity's religious lexicon that RAJ would sign Beltre, but he decided to go cheap with Polanco to put the difference towards giving Ryan Howard one of (if not THE) worst contracts in sports history.

I mean... even I couldn't have predicted his offensive surge out of nowhere at age 30 (PEDs, anyone?), but before that he was a consistent 4 WAR player at a position of need. Polanco provided 2.3 WAR total over the next 2 seasons with the Phillies.
